About This Home

Our mountain home is located in the historic mining town of FairPlay, Colorado the home of South Park. We are 40 minutes in the winter from the World Famous Breckenridge Ski Resort, 80 minutes from Vail, with access to rivers and streams for all the fishing enthusiast, and close to BUENA VISTA Hot Springs. The home sits on a mountain hideaway with scenic views of mountains in every direction. We get lots of snow and wildlife interactions. You are high and secluded with all the comfort of home with a high speed internet and upgraded heating and fixtures. You can use this as your vacation home, income producing vacation rental, or forever home in the Colorado Rocky Mountains. This home is built to last, with amazing windows, architectural design, spaces, elevations, and materials for the Colorado weather. We have the plans for this home that show the building square footage closer to 1500 sqft. The public info with the city may not reflect the correct footage. We encourage this to be validated, it could be a great plus for a buyer with more square footage. We removed the garage and created an unfinished basement with a rough shower, sink, and working toilet. We added the walls, doors, and windows. This can be an easy 2nd bedroom to this home to increase the property value.
